"The so-called continuous chain bucket mining method is driven by machinery. Its principle is similar to the common chain bucket sand mining ships. It is set up by winches, pulleys, etc., so that steel cables or nylon cables with shovels with shovels are continuously circulated at the seabed every 25 to 50 meters, and manganese nodules are dug and lifted back to the sea surface by shoveling the bucket shovel."
"This mining method is usually carried out in a single or double-ship longitudinally and horizontally during operation, and conducts continuous mining. Its requirements for mining equipment are relatively simple, the adjustment of the operation area is more flexible, and the handling of faults is easier, and the use is not limited by water depth and submarine terrain. The disadvantage is that cable tangles may occur and affect the operation."
"The fluid mining method is to extend a lifting pipe from a mining ship to the surface of the seabed sediment. The end of the pipe is connected to the manganese nodules of the ore collection device through a high-pressure centrifugal pump installed on the conveyor pipe or an air compressor on the ship. Using hydraulic or air lift, the mined ore is lifted onto the ship along the pipeline."
"The mining system is relatively expensive, but trial mining in many countries has proved that it has good application prospects."

"The last one is the shuttle mining method, which uses a remote-controlled mine collector with its own propulsion device and operating power, and is controlled by the ballast tank to sink, collect and rise."
"During operation, sinking ballast causes the collector to dive to the seabed to collect. When the ore is collected to a certain amount, the ballast in the ballast tank will be automatically discarded, float on the sea surface and drive back to the mother ship to complete the entire collection process..."
